How to Choose the Best Lab Distillation Flasks

Joint Size and Compatibility

Distillation setups often involve connecting multiple pieces of glassware, typically using ground glass joints. Ensure that the joint size of your flask is compatible with other components in your apparatus, such as condensers, adapters, and heating mantles. Standard joint sizes range from 14/20 to 24/40 and larger. Using mismatched joints can lead to leaks or instability in the setup.

Frequently Asked Questions

What is the difference between a round-bottom and a flat-bottom flask for distillation?
Round-bottom flasks are preferred for distillation because their shape allows for even heating and efficient boiling. Flat-bottom flasks can have hot spots and are more prone to cracking under rapid temperature changes.
How do I clean a distillation flask?
Rinse the flask with an appropriate solvent immediately after use. For stubborn residues, use a suitable cleaning solution, such as a detergent or acid wash, followed by thorough rinsing with distilled water. Ensure the flask is completely dry before storing.
Can I use any glass flask for distillation?
It is highly recommended to use flasks made of borosilicate glass for distillation. Standard soda-lime glass is not designed to withstand the thermal stresses and chemical exposures common in distillation processes and may break.
What does the joint size (e.g., 24/40) mean?
The joint size refers to the dimensions of the ground glass connection. The first number (e.g., 24) is the outer diameter in millimeters of the upper member's end, and the second number (e.g., 40) is the length in millimeters of the ground joint. Compatibility is key for a secure connection.
How full should I fill a distillation flask?
You should fill a distillation flask to no more than two-thirds of its total volume. This prevents bumping and splashing, ensuring a safer and more efficient distillation process.
